⚠️
大家好. .感谢来到论坛。令人兴奋的消息!我们现在正在转移到新的论坛平台的过程中,它将提供更好的功能,并包含在主对话网站。所有的帖子和账号已经迁移。我们现在只接受新论坛的流量-请发布任何新的帖子在//www.wsdof.com/support.我们会在接下来的几天修复bug /优化搜索和标记。
15个帖子/ 0新
最后发表
vipre.
离线
最后看到:5个月4天前
加入:2020-09-02 10:18
Keil IDE的问题

我有一个带有da14531 ble模块的devkit主板。我想和keil一起做个小项目。我对keil有点意见。

“错误闪存下载失败M0”

我不明白这个错误。我不能固定。我想知道这个主板使用哪个cpu和如何解决这个问题?

谢谢你的帮助。

设备:
PM_Dialog
离线
最后看到:3天19小时前
工作人员
加入:2018-02-08 11:03
嗨viper,

嗨viper,

感谢您的问题,并为您对微小模块解决方案的兴趣。

请问您是否正在使用Keil IDE对模块上的flash进行编程?你能解释一下吗?

在这种情况下,请记住,您只能通过JTAG接口使用Keil IDE编程系统-RAM。

如果你想给flash编程,你应该使用其中之一Dialog Smartbond Flash Programmer for Windows OS或来自Windows操作系统的SmartSnippets工具箱V5.0.14

我建议您也建议检查以下用户手册。

//www.wsdof.com/sites/default/files/user_manual_um-b-057.pdf

http://lpccs-docs.dialog-semicondiond.com/um-b-138/index.html.

谢谢,PM_Dialog

vipre.
离线
最后看到:5个月4天前
加入:2020-09-02 10:18
泰铢回复,我可以跑

Tahnks回复,我可以使用Flash程序员运行Blinky项目。我想为我的项目使用BLE模块。所以我会使用STM32 IC。BLE模块仅使用其他IC进行数据传输。我怎样才能做到这一点?我应该使用哪个项目?我应该如何制作Blutooth模块的引脚连接,用于我自己的项目?

谢谢你的帮助。

PM_Dialog
离线
最后看到:3天19小时前
工作人员
加入:2018-02-08 11:03
嗨vipre

嗨vipre

我建议从...开始对话串行端口服务SmartBond™-无代码AT命令项目。

CodeLess允许您使用一组AT命令快速入门无线物联网应用程序。雷竞技安卓下载无代码AT命令平台允许通过BLE控制本地UART连接的设备以及远程设备。您可以创建简单的演示/应用程序/概念证明,而无需任何代码开发雷竞技安卓下载或构建自己的应用程序!

//www.wsdof.com/雷电竞官网登录products/smartbond-codeless-commands

dsp模拟串行电缆通信。它提供了一个简单的替代RS-232连接,包括熟悉的软件流量控制逻辑通过蓝牙低能量。SPS软件分发版包括应用程序和概要文件源代码,并支持GAP中心/外设角色。

https://www.dialog-seminile.com/produ雷电竞官网登录cts/dialog-serial-port-service-dsps.

关于与外部微控制器的连接,我假设该模块将通过UART连接。可能的连接可能如下:

DA14531MOD外部单片机

(rst) p0_0 ß gpio

(uart rx) p0_5 ß uart tx

(UART TX)P0_6àUARTRX

(UART CTS)P0_8ßuartrts

(UART RTS)P0_7àUARTCTS

此外,我们还有大量的小型SW示例和教程,可以帮助您开始使用DA14531。请查看产品页面:

https://www.dialog-seminile.com/produ雷电竞官网登录cts/connectivity/bluetooth-low-energy/products/da14531.

谢谢,PM_Dialog

vipre.
离线
最后看到:5个月4天前
加入:2020-09-02 10:18
你好先生,

你好先生,

我按照你说的说明,我设法运行无附庸的项目。谢谢你的帮助。

我有一点麻烦。我上传datapump。十六进制代码从At Codeless项目到我的卡。我可以将数据从模块发送到手机应用程序(smartconsole)。但是我无法将数据从手机发送到模块。这种情况的解决方案是什么?我该怎么解决?

另一个Android应用程序无法将数据发送到BLE模块(DA14531),DA14531无法发送数据另一个应用程序。因为有多种服务和包。我应该选择哪一个?我想用自己的应用程序传达模块。

PM_Dialog
离线
最后看到:3天19小时前
工作人员
加入:2018-02-08 11:03
嗨vipre,

嗨vipre,

如果我从你最初的帖子中理解正确的话,你在模块中使用Pro-DK。那是正确的吗?请参见图11 DA14531 Pro-DK上的DA14531模块设置:4线UART for codelless from嗯- b - 140: DA14531-DA14585无代码

你有同样的设置吗?

你能不能用逻辑分析仪探测UART信号并共享捕获?

谢谢,PM_Dialog

vipre.
离线
最后看到:5个月4天前
加入:2020-09-02 10:18
你好先生,

你好先生,

是的,我正在使用Po-DK和模块。我检查了图11,我的设置配置是正确的。

我通过SmartConsole应用程序连接模块,因此我可以使用所有命令。我将数据发送到+ MEM命令,我写了一些数据相关的MEM区域(0,1,2,3)。我使用过量镜,我看到了骨筒镜上的AT命令。

我想,我无法理解成真数据传输BLE模块。如何将数据BLE模块发送到应用程序。我应该使用哪个AT命令?或者你有什么想法吗?

谢谢你的帮助。

此致。

PM_Dialog
离线
最后看到:3天19小时前
工作人员
加入:2018-02-08 11:03
嗨vipre,

嗨vipre,

这是无代码的“二进制模式”-请参阅用户指南第4节。

为了以二进制模式配置SmartConsole,请参见第8.4.6.1节。

为了将数据从模块发送到移动端,你可以使用“无代码主机”应用程序——\projects\host_apps\Host_application\application。

谢谢,PM_Dialog

vipre.
离线
最后看到:5个月4天前
加入:2020-09-02 10:18
嗨对话框,

嗨对话框,

谢谢你的帮助。我的问题是Android应用程序。我现在改变了手机我可以使用所有示例和所有模式。

我有三个问题。

首先,我不知道BLE PIN号码,我尝试了不同的PIN,而不是我的手机被阻止。当我尝试将该配对到BLE模块时,我会得到错误的PIN码错误。我重置了手机的蓝牙存储。但它没有帮助。o想知道,如何解决这个问题。在DA14531方面有什么可做的。

其次,我将使用DA14531我的项目,所以我必须创建我的应用程序。我可以扫描我的应用程序并连接到DA14531,我可以看到一些服务和UUID。我想使用二进制模式。我应该选择哪种服务?我想做这个应用程序可能的智能广告。

第三,我正在考虑向你购买大量Da14531模块。你能把无代码软件上传到模块然后发给我吗?我怎么能简单地改变Ble设备名称?也许在命令。

谢谢你的帮助。

此致。

vipretech。

PM_Dialog
离线
最后看到:3天19小时前
工作人员
加入:2018-02-08 11:03
嗨vipre,

嗨vipre,

既然你正在使用无代码软件,我想让你知道新的无代码软件版本6.380.12.6已经在网上发布了。现在可以从无代码门户网站下载:

//www.wsdof.com/雷电竞官网登录products/smartbond-codeless-commands

Q1:你能试着再解释一下吗?您是否使用AT + PIN命令设置PIN码?您使用的是哪种BLE安全性?请从用户指南中查看+秒。是否可以共享AT命令的序列?

Q2:无代码AT命令可以写入无代码入站命令特征。由于您计划开发自己的移动应用程序,Android和iOS SmartConsole应用程序的源代码可用。你可以把他们作为参考。

以下是无附口门户的下载链接:

对话框SmartConsole源代码-IOS

对话框SmartConsole源代码-Android

Q3:所有BLE配置(BD地址,设备名称等),应该在无代码的源代码中更改。具体来说,宏应该为设备名USER_DEVICE_NAME更改在user_config.h文件中。之后,您应该重新构建项目。请也查看我们的BLE广告教程(HTML)

谢谢,PM_Dialog

巴拉巴
离线
最后看到:1天14分钟前
加入:2021-01-18 10:05
我有一个DA14531DAIDKT。

我有一个DA14531DAIDKT。我可以通过串行端口使用无附庸前的主机来连接到DA 14531,并成功发送和接收AT命令。

但是,现在我需要通过我的笔记本电脑运行Windows 10通过BT连接到DA 14531。您是否拥有库或任何用于在Windows中运行的应用程序,以通过蓝牙连接到DA套件。

干杯

巴拉巴
离线
最后看到:1天14分钟前
加入:2021-01-18 10:05
继续到我的

继续到我以前的问题。我正在使用“da145xx_codeless_6.380.12.6”。是否有可能更改称为“无附件主机”的Python主机应用程序以通过BT连接?

PM_Dialog
离线
最后看到:3天19小时前
工作人员
加入:2018-02-08 11:03
嗨Balab,

嗨Balab,

谢谢你的评论。请参阅下面的建议您可能需要考虑。我希望它会有所帮助!

1. Web蓝牙。这是一个支持笔记本电脑上的本机蓝牙设备的JavaScript实现。Win10和Mac OS + Android上的Google Chrome浏览器完全支持该接口,以及Win10上最新的Microsoft Edge浏览器。API非常易于使用。您可以看到一个示例实现这里(右键单击以查看JavaScript源)您可以在Web蓝牙和示例中使用的API找到更多文档这里

2.上面的Web蓝牙链接与Dialog无代码实现一起工作。如果您对数据传输的需求不是很大,或者不需要流传输,那么您可能会希望使用codelless作为一种跨蓝牙连接移动离散数据的方法。

3.使用您的Google Chrome浏览器下面的URL:

chrome: / / bluetooth-internals / #设备

谢谢,PM_Dialog